Utils Module
Utility functions and helper classes for common operations including file handling, text processing, and data manipulation.
Overview
- File Operations: File I/O, path manipulation, compression
- Text Utilities: String manipulation, encoding, hashing
- Data Utilities: JSON/YAML handling, serialization
- Logging: Structured logging with multiple handlers
- Validation: Schema validation, type checking
Algorithms Used
File Operations
- Hashing: MD5, SHA256 for file integrity checking
- Compression: GZIP, LZMA algorithms for file compression
- Chunking: Fixed-size or sliding window chunking for large files
Text Processing
- Tokenization: Whitespace and punctuation-based tokenization
- Similarity: Jaccard similarity, Cosine similarity
- Hashing: MurmurHash3 for fast non-cryptographic hashing
Data Serialization
- JSON: Fast JSON encoding/decoding
- YAML: Human-readable configuration format
- Pickle: Python object serialization
Main Classes
FileUtils
Methods:
| Method | Description | Algorithm |
|---|---|---|
list_files(directory, pattern) |
List files matching pattern | Recursive directory traversal |
read_file(path) |
Read file contents | Buffered I/O |
write_file(path, content) |
Write to file | Atomic write with temp file |
hash_file(path, algorithm) |
Calculate file hash | Streaming hash calculation |
compress_file(path, format) |
Compress file | GZIP/LZMA compression |
Example:
from semantica.utils import FileUtils
# List files
files = FileUtils.list_files(
directory="documents/",
pattern="*.pdf",
recursive=True
)
# Hash file
file_hash = FileUtils.hash_file("document.pdf", algorithm="sha256")
print(f"SHA256: {file_hash}")
# Compress file
FileUtils.compress_file("large_file.json", format="gzip")
TextUtils
Methods:
| Method | Description | Algorithm |
|---|---|---|
clean_text(text) |
Clean and normalize text | Regex-based cleaning |
tokenize(text, method) |
Tokenize text | Whitespace/punctuation splitting |
calculate_similarity(text1, text2) |
Calculate text similarity | Jaccard or Cosine similarity |
hash_text(text) |
Hash text string | MurmurHash3 |
remove_stopwords(text, language) |
Remove stopwords | Dictionary-based filtering |
Example:
from semantica.utils import TextUtils
# Clean text
text = " Hello, World! \n\n "
cleaned = TextUtils.clean_text(text)
print(cleaned) # "Hello, World!"
# Calculate similarity
similarity = TextUtils.calculate_similarity(
"machine learning",
"deep learning",
method="jaccard"
)
print(f"Similarity: {similarity:.2f}")
DataUtils
Methods:
| Method | Description | Algorithm |
|---|---|---|
load_json(path) |
Load JSON file | JSON parsing |
save_json(data, path) |
Save to JSON | JSON serialization |
load_yaml(path) |
Load YAML file | YAML parsing |
save_yaml(data, path) |
Save to YAML | YAML serialization |
validate_schema(data, schema) |
Validate against schema | JSON Schema validation |
Example:
from semantica.utils import DataUtils
# Load/save JSON
data = DataUtils.load_json("config.json")
DataUtils.save_json(data, "output.json", pretty=True)
# Load/save YAML
config = DataUtils.load_yaml("config.yaml")
DataUtils.save_yaml(config, "output.yaml")
# Validate schema
is_valid = DataUtils.validate_schema(
data=data,
schema={"type": "object", "properties": {...}}
)
